Step 1: Prep Your Hair

Start with clean, dry strands—wet hair tends to be slippery and harder to braid tightly. Use a light-hold texturizing spray or serum to enhance grip and reduce flyaways. Gently comb hair into smooth, even sections from root to tip.

Step 2: Divide Hair Into Two Equal Sections

Using broad claws or a comb, split your hair into two equal halves—left and right. For prefect symmetry, parting the hair straight down the center ensures balanced braids.

Step 3: Begin Braiding (Parallel Braids)

  • Take the left section and create a basic three-strand braid by crossing the right strand over the middle, then the left over the new middle—continuing down.
  • Repeat the same process on the right side: take the right strand and braid over the center with the left.
  • Maintain even tension throughout for a neat, elongated look.

Pro Tips for Perfect Two Braids

  • If your hair is thick, braid in sections to avoid bulk.
  • For a modern twist, try a double-fishtail variation within each braid.
  • Use hair chalk or powder at the roots to control shine.
  • Mist daily with dry-shine spray to keep braids sharp for hours.
